Prenatal Yoga course

Join me on this six week course, every Sunday at 4pm in the yurt at Fossil Bay.

Practicing Yoga throughout pregnancy can be a beautiful time of connection, slowing down and making space (mentally and physically) for baby’s arrival. Women can feel empowered, strong and confident through the relationship they form with their changing body. They can feel less anxious and fearful, rather more comfortable and at ease with all the changes that are happening inside and out. It encourages them to be present in the moment. Different techniques will be provided to ease your transition and allow you the time and space to connect with each experience throughout this journey.

This is a special time just for you, to prepare in a mindful way for your baby’s birth. It is a time where you can observe, be in the present moment and connect to your growing baby. 

Week 1. JUST BREATHE

An introduction to Prenatal Yoga. Setting up a safe and supportive environment for like minded mama’s-to-be. We will start by learning about the powerful benefits of our breath, and just how important and crucial it is throughout your pregnancy, birth, your post-natal journey into motherhood, and anything else you might experience in between.

Week 2. CONNECTION

We will mindfully connect to the life growing inside you. We will also introduce the idea of oneness and a collective energy, building your community and support network, remembering you are not alone in this journey.

Week 3. CREATE SPACE AND LET GO

Loose inhibitions and preconceptions surrounding pregnancy and birth and create space for new life in your body, but also within your mind and your life.

Week 4. OPEN TO CHANGE

Ease some of the anxiety around the changes you might be experiencing, allow yourself to become more open and accepting of your current state and what’s to come.

Week 5. EMPOWERMENT

We will evoke an empowered mindset, moving away from fear and the over-thinking, over-analysing mind.

Week 6. INTO THE HEARTSPACE, OUT OF THE HEADSPACE

We will close with a fusion of what we have been integrating throughout the course, solidifying our practice of movement to breath, breath to movement. We will open the heartspace to its infinite potential, a limitless capacity for love.

 

This period of time will allow you to connect with the other mama’s on the mat and form friendships that will last beyond your practice together and into your journey of motherhood.

 

Pregnancy Yoga is best practiced once entering your second trimester. Please make sure you have doctors clearance, even though this is a very specific and gentle practice.

Healing Power Sundays- Yoga & Tea

Treat yourself to a nourishing and educational series of evenings set over four Sundays, hosted by Yoga Instructor Amanda Fell and Naturopath Caitlyn Ward in collaboration with Artemis Health. We will cover different areas of wellbeing in each session, complemented by restorative yoga, massage and medicinal grade tea.

Rest and Relax – Sunday 29th October, 6.30-8pm
A Holistic look at how you can best manage stress and anxiety in your life, We will discuss what happens through our mind-body connection when we stress, how this affects us in all areas of life; our energy levels, our mood and our sleep. Amanda will guide you through a slow flow yoga practice and meditation designed to help you let go and form a connection with your body through your breath. You will become present in the moment, activating your parasympathetic nervous system to feel completely peaceful. We will enjoy a medicinal grade rest and relax herbal tea whilst Caitlyn informs you about herbs designed to destress, unwind and relax you.

Strengthen & Revitalize – Sunday 5th November, 6.30-8pm
Focusing on our immune system, our mind/body/gut connection, and how we can re-set and awaken our immune defenses. As we move into this busy time of year and change of season it is the perfect time to learn about how we can support and build our immunity for optimal health and vitality. Our Yoga practice on this evening will be a tailored Yin/Yang sequence designed to uplift and revitalize, and flush the body systems and organs that carry out the body’s immune response, in particular the lymphatic system. Artemis Immuno boost tea will be passed around to nourish us during this session, while Caitlyn educates you on this powerful plant medicine and your immune response. 

Detox and Digest – Sunday 12th November, 6.30-8pm 
An awakening experience where we will look at the key to good digestion, how stress affects our digestion and how medicinal herbs can not only enhance digestion but also help soothe digestive discomfort all while enjoying Artemis Liver detox and digestive ease teas. We will also look at our most important detoxification organs, the liver and kidneys and how they are crucial to our everyday health. We will come to our mats for an energizing yoga practice designed to activate and bring balance to your metabolism. Through twisting sequences we will cleanse and detoxify, giving the internal organs of your abdominal cavity a deep, invigorating massage.

Balance and Restore – Sunday 19th November, 6.30-8pm
This evening we will look at all things hormone related, herbs that heal, herbs that balance, a look into PMT, endometriosis, PCOS and infertility. Also looking at external endocrine disrupters and how they can play havoc with our hormones. Amanda will lead you through a delicious restorative yoga practice that will focus on the YIN side and bring balance to the endocrine system. While you sip on medicinal herbal tea Caitlyn will educate you and bring more awareness to these often ‘looked over’ topics. You will leave feeling recalibrated and balanced!
